How to Choose the Right Band
The most important measurement is the lug width — the distance between the two lugs (the protruding pins) on your watch case. For the Montblanc Heritage Chronometrie Automatic 38mm Bracelet, this is 19mm. Any 19mm band from our collection will fit perfectly.
Consider your lifestyle when choosing a material: leather for dress occasions, silicone or rubber for sports, and stainless steel for a premium everyday look.
